json-server的使用 1. 简介 json-server可以帮助前端快速的mock数据,快捷方便 2. 安装 可以通过 npm 或者 yarn 安装 1 npm i json-server -g 3. 数据 在项目的根目录下创建一个文件夹,名字随意,可以叫做db 然后再db目录下新建一个 index.json ,在里面定义要模拟的数据 例 {"list": [ {"id": 1, "n...
打开 stu.json 文件查看一下,会发现只改了 id 为 02 的 age 值,并没有删掉其他字段的数据。总结 顾名思义,json-server就是个存储json数据的server。json-server主要的作用是搭建一台JSON服务器,测试一些业务逻辑,便于调试调用。前后端分离的开发模式下前端使用 json-server模拟数据接口, 这时候 后端接口还没...
json-server db.json --middlewares ./first.js ./second.js 命令行使用 json-server [options] Options:--config, -c Path to config file [default: "json-server.json"]--port, -p Set port [default: 3000]--host, -H Set host [default: "localhost"]--watch, -w Watch file(s) [boolean...
json-server官网[1]、npm json-server地址[2]、Node.js系列总目录[3] 一、json-server简介 json-server是一款 json 数据服务器,它运行在 Express 服务器,可以对json文件、js脚本生成的json数据、远程json数据进行restful风格的增删改查操作,通过指定一个json文件作为api数据源,可以进行分页、排序、关联查询、范围查...
使用步骤 1. 全局安装 json-server // windownpm install-g json-server// 如果是 mac 端,记得加 sudo 权限 输入密码sudo npm install-g json-server 2. 在项目创建一个 db.json 文件 db.json文件截图 3. 在终端 db.json 同级文件夹中,开始用 json-server 监测 db.json 文件,端口号可自改 ...
json-server网址:[json-server - npm](https://www.npmjs.com/package/json-server) 1. 二、安装 通过使用npm全局安装json-server 安装命令:npm install -g json-server 查看版本:json-serevr -v 启动服务:json-server --watch db.json 注意:编辑过db.json(db.json数据有变动),都要关闭服务重新启动 ...
json-server是一个在前端本地运行,可以存储数据的server,作用:模拟接口,操作模拟数据。 github:https://github.com/typicode/json-server 1、安装: $ npminstall-gjson-server $ json-server-h json-server [options] Options: --config...
前端负责展示数据,后端提供数据。然而,在这种过程中对于接口的规范 需要提前制定好。例如根据规范提前模拟数据,这个时候就比较麻烦的。JsonServer这个比较NB了,它可以快速搭建服务端环境,创建json文件,便于调用。然后可以通过下载postman与json-server结合,可以实现数据的增删改查功能。下面是使用过程:...
一、安装json-server github上的json-server地址 安装json-server npm install -g json-server 查看版本号,安装成功 json-server -v 0.17.0 二、创建db.json 在文件夹下创建一个db.json文件,存放一些数据。 {"posts":[{"id":1,"title":"json-server","author":"typicode"}],"comments":[{"id":1,"...
get请求# 启动json-server json-server --watch db.json # 获取所有用户 http://localhost:3000/user # 获取用户id为1的http://localhost:3000/user/1 # 获取所有公司 http://localhost:3000/company/ # 获取公司id为1的http://localhost:3000/company/1 # 根据公司名字获取公司 http://localhost:3000/comp...